[問題] router設好21port給ftp但連不上

看板Network作者 (John)時間16年前 (2009/09/03 19:43), 編輯推噓0(007)
留言7則, 2人參與, 最新討論串1/1
XPsp2下希望架設ftp站台 網路:NTT下的ocn光纖 router是192.168.1.1 DHCPv4是192.168.1.2 我開通port20和21指定到電腦ip 192.168.1.10 可是無法連線 ftp://192.168.1.10內部可以 ftp://xx.myftp.org 這個no-ip就不行 下面是詳細資料 設定應該都ok才對... ------------------------ 作業系統:XP Router:RT-200NE (日本NTT下,OCN的光纖網路) 詳細如下: ------------------------------------- 開放port 通過192.168.1.10 的port分別如下 www 20 21 22 5567 7702 (ps: 21=ftpdata,我設為udp,和tcp兩個."22不清楚",6657和7702是其他軟體用且測試ok的) 測試port21也沒問題http://www.utorrent.com/testport?port=21 port 6657和7702讓其他軟體跑得也都可以正常使用 內部ftp://192.168.x.x可以連 但開no-ip的ftp://xxx.myftp.org 就是不行 **************************/ router詳細設定 /*************************** [IPアドレス/ネットマスク] ----------------------------------------- LAN側IPアドレス 192.168.1.1 ネットマスク 255.255.255.0 ----------------------------------------- [DHCPv4サーバ] (更新router韌體之後的預設值,應該沒影響我的設定吧) --------------------------------------------- DHCPサーバ機能 使用する 開始IPアドレス 192.168.1.2 割当て個数 253 リース時間 24 WINSサーバアドレス --------------------------------------------- [LAN側DNSサーバアドレス] (ps看契約書上面的,但是不設定也可以上網) --------------------------------------------- プライマリDNS 202.XXX.XXX.XXX セカンダリDNS 221.XXX.XXX.XXX -------------------------------------------- [静的IPマスカレード設定] 番号 変換対象プロトコル 変換対象ポート 宛先アドレス 宛先ポート ------------------------------------------------------------------------------- 01 TCP www 192.168.1.10 www 02 UDP ftpdata 192.168.1.10 ftpdata 03 TCP ftp 192.168.1.10 ftp 04 TCP 22 192.168.1.10 22 05 TCP 6657 192.168.1.10 6657 06 UDP 7702 192.168.1.10 7702 ----------------------------------------------------------------------------- [パケットフィルタ設定] 番号 種別 送信元 宛先 プロトコル 送信元ポート 宛先ポート 方向 ------------------------------------------------------------------------------- 20 通過 * 192.168.1.10/32 TCP * www 順方向 21 通過 * 192.168.1.10/32 UDP * ftpdata 順方向 22 通過 * 192.168.1.10/32 TCP * ftp 順方向 23 通過 * 192.168.1.10/32 TCP * 22 順方向 24 通過 * 192.168.1.10/32 TCP * 6657 順方向 25 通過 * 192.168.1.10/32 UDP * 7702 順方向 26 通過 * 192.168.1.10/32 TCP * ftpdata 順方向 --------------------- 對了 我對外的ip好像一值都是114.x.x.x 在telnet://ptt.cc 的ip都沒變過 打電話給ocn公司 那邊說一般家用不給固定ip 我猜想114.x.x.x應該就是固定ip吧 因為當我用http://xxx.myftp.org會直接跑進router設定頁面 所以這個ip應該是只有這台電腦用的 -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 114.165.44.139 ※ 編輯: pata203 來自: 114.165.44.139 (09/03 19:45)

09/03 20:27, , 1F
因為你的router不支援NAT loopback
09/03 20:27, 1F

09/03 20:28, , 2F
所以內部透過114.*.*.*會直接連到192.168.1.1
09/03 20:28, 2F

09/03 20:29, , 3F
外部連線的話就會正常
09/03 20:29, 3F

09/03 20:30, , 4F
暫時解決方法: 掛proxy 從外部連回來
09/03 20:30, 4F

09/03 20:30, , 5F
永久解決方法: 更換支援NAT loopback的router
09/03 20:30, 5F

09/04 09:58, , 6F
如果你是從router內部測試的話,那應該就是樓上說的原因了
09/04 09:58, 6F

09/04 09:59, , 7F
可以看看能不能從router外部來做測試看看
09/04 09:59, 7F
文章代碼(AID): #1AdwlR26 (Network)